The Orthomax criterion for the Oblique rotation with prescribed factor correlation R

Details
Let R
be the target factor correlation matrix and,
S
, the current factor correlation matrix associated with A
,
This criterion is defined as the
sum of the off diag elements of t(B^2)%*%(B^2)
where
B = A%*%solve(t(W))
where
W=P %*% Lambda_mh %*% T %*% Delta_h %*% t(Q)
.
where
R=Q %*% Delta %*% t(Q)
and S=P %*% Lambda %*% t(P)
.
Note that this is a function of the elements of an orthogonal matrix T.
When theta is null, the criterion value will be calculated using
the planar rotation matrices stored in Ta array.
The kappa, P, Delta, Q, Lambda parameters will be handed to this function
from planarR through its ... argument. It is recommended to hand them to
planarR as named arguments.
